这可能超出了ObjectiveC的能力范围。它涉及对命名变量执行某些操作(例如15种不同的操作),然后对命名相似的变量执行这15次操作,以此类推,假设有10个变量。假设我有一组10个NSMutableArray;例如NSMutableArray*a=[[NSMutableArrayalloc]init];...NSMutableArray*j=[[NSMutableArrayalloc]init];我对它们进行了15次操作以获得15个不同的变量(也是数组或更准确地说是NSMutableArray的)。假设我做的第一件事是计算a到j的乘积:for(inti=0;i假设我做的第15件事是计
前言ADI公司推出第四代18节电池AFE芯片ADBMS1818和LTC6813。两款产品唯一的区别是应用市场领域。LTC6813适用于汽车/工业应用。它的额定温度范围更广,符合AEC-Q100标准。具有更好的TME规格。ADBMS1818主要应用在储能、备用电源、高功率便携设备等领域,和LTC6813相比ADBMS1818拥有更实惠的价格优势。小Q以ADBMS1818为例详细介绍一下。详情可以关注公众号:小Q下午茶一、参数概要1、ADI部分系列产品介绍2、ADBMS1818介绍(1)ADBMS1818是一款多单元电池堆监控器,可测量多达18个串联连接的电池单元(2)总测量误差小于3.0mV。具
动态规划4.0动态规划---子数组、子串系列(数组中连续的一段)1.最大子数组和2.环形子数组的最大和3.乘积最大子数组4.乘积为正数的最长子数组长度5.等差数列划分6.最长湍流子数组7.单词拆分8.环绕字符串中唯一的子字符串动态规划---子数组、子串系列(数组中连续的一段)1.最大子数组和题目链接->Leetcode-53.最大子数组和Leetcode-53.最大子数组和题目:给你一个整数数组nums,请你找出一个具有最大和的连续子数组(子数组最少包含一个元素),返回其最大和。子数组是数组中的一个连续部分。示例1:输入:nums=[-2,1,-3,4,-1,2,1,-5,4]输出:6解释:连
我有以下查询;$sel_referrals1="SELECTt1.referreeASGEN1,t2.referreeasGEN2,t3.referreeasGEN3,t4.referreeasGEN4,t5.referreeasGEN5,t6.referreeasGEN6,t7.referreeasGEN7,t8.referreeasGEN8,t9.referreeasGEN9,t10.referreeasGEN10,t11.referreeasGEN11FROMreferralsASt1LEFTJOINreferralsASt2ONt2.referrer=t1.referreeLEFTJO
我有以下操作来添加状态,显示一个数据框列中的任何字符串中存在于另一个数据框架的指定列中。看起来像这样:df_one['Status']=np.where(df_one.A.isin(df_two.A),'Matched','Unmatched')如果字符串案例不同,这将不匹配。是否可以在案例不敏感的同时执行此操作?另外,当一个值中的值时,是否可能返回“匹配”DF_ONE.A以完整的字符串结束df_two.a?例如df_one.aabcdefghijkl->df_two.aijkl='匹配'看答案您可以通过将两个字符串转换为表达式中的小写或大写(任何一种工作)来进行第一个测试(由于您没有将
又到了答辩季,今年的答辩季显得有不同的意义。因为这是自一年两次答辩改革成一年一次答辩以来的第一次答辩。由于答辩的机会减少了,每次答辩的机会显得更加珍贵了。这里想从评委的视角,聊一聊我对答辩的思考。给职级晋升答辩下个定义想要在职级晋升答辩过程中取得好的成果,首先得要想明白职级晋升答辩到底是什么。职级晋升是什么是一场考察口径明确的面试绝大部分技术同学在找工作的时候并不会针对每个公司准备独一无二的简历。这是因为每个公司的招聘组织对开放招聘的岗位要求和业务背景很难面面俱到,导致求职者只能尽可能的秀出自己的能力和背景,期待其中有一些特质或者亮点能过击中面试官,从而面试成功。职级晋升答辩本质上也是一场面试
前言 手上正好有TCS3472模块,也正好想在加深一下自己对I2C协议的理解和应用,所以就写了这个代码库出来。参考的资料主要来源于TCS3472的数据手册,和arduino中MH_TCS3472库的宏定义,和函数名称,我就没有重新命名,方便大家理解和使用修改之类的。环境开发板:STM32C6T6最小系统板案例的代码环境:Keil5+STM32CubeMX生成的HAL库,OLED(4P)+TCS3472案例接线:TCS3472模块的VIN接到ST-LINK的5V,OLED模块VCC接3.3V。TCS3472和OLED的SDA接到PB9,SCL接到PB8。TCS3472模块的LED引脚接PA3(
🎉🎉欢迎来到我的CSDN主页!🎉🎉🏅我是君易--鑨,一个在CSDN分享笔记的博主。📚📚🌟推荐给大家我的博客专栏《RabbitMQ系列之交换机的使用》。🎯🎯🎁如果感觉还不错的话请给我关注加三连吧!🎁🎁目录前言一、交换机的简介1.什么是交换机2.交换机的作用3.交换机的应用场景 4.图解说明 5.交换机属性二、 交换机类型讲解1.直连交换机(Directexchange)1.1基本概述1.2特点1.3 缺点2.主题交换机(Topicexchange)2.1基本概述 2.2特点 2.3应用场景3.扇形交换机(Fanoutexchange)3.1基本概述 3.2特点 3.3应用场景4. 首部交换机
我一直在使用UITextInput协议(protocol)中的selectedTextRange和beginningOfDocument属性来执行此操作,但正如我刚刚在下面的帖子中了解到的那样,UITextField仅在iOS5中开始遵守UITextInput协议(protocol),因此我的应用程序在iOS4.3中崩溃。我需要另一种方法在iOS4.3中执行此操作。UITextInputprotocolusageforUITextFieldandUITextViewtomanageselectionresultsincrash.这是我现在正在做的(self是我的UITextField子
系列文章Zookeeper系列(一)集群搭建(非容器)目录 前言 下载 搭建 Data目录 Conf目录 集群复制和修改 启动 配置示例 测试 总结前言Zookeeper是一个开源的分布式协调服务,其设计目标是将那些复杂的且容易出错的分布式一致性服务封装起来,构成一个高效可靠的原语集,并以一些简单的接口提供给用户使用。ZooKeeper背后的动机是减轻分布式应用程序从头开始实现协调服务的责任。